NCC CAMP

The National Cadet Corps grooms the youth of the country into disciplined and patriotic citizens. The young MMPIANS developed their character and enhanced their spirit of adventure service by attending the CATC Camp held from 25th May 2023 to 03rd June 2023 at DG NCC Parade Ground, Delhi Cantt..

Cadets have learnt about leadership, a sense of responsibility, self-discipline and self-defense. Students did various activities like March Past, Shooting, Mock Drills, Firing, Games, Drawing Competition and Different Exercises.

Cadets visited India Gate and National War Memorial. All the cadets received participation certificates.

The entire training session was highly beneficial for the students to follow the motto of NCC “Unity and Discipline” to be secular and disciplined citizens of the Nation.

MMPians at National Television on Disaster Management program 'Aapda Ka Saamna '

As students are change makers and help in bringing awareness in society and nation scholars of M.M. Public School were invited to be a part of national telecast on Aapda ka Samna, an awareness program by National Disaster Management Authority (NDMA) at Doordarshan on Sunday, 11 June 2023 .

The eminent speakers Rajender Singh (Member NDMA), Dr. Sunita Reddy ( Professor JNU), Hemlata Bhirwani (Scientist IMD) and Manoj Kumar Yadav ( DIG NDRF) shared the necessary guidelines and precautionary measures with students during the live telecast at https://youtu.be/qqPZ_2gWaMs.which was also helpful to enhance knowledge about safety measures to be taken during natural calamities like flood especially in urban areas

During the discussion, the panel shared relevant and significant information about the types of floods and the reasons that cause them and also informed the students , to face monsoon season without any hurdles, as the students can spread awareness not only about the risk management and precautionary measures but also fill the gap between the agencies and the society so that the affected people especially homeless ones can be provided assistance.

The ' queries of students regarding the risk reduction and mitigation were further resolved by the speakers MMPians resolved to follow and practice the guidelines in issued by National Disaster Management of India. Thus the session proved to be knowledgeable and inspirational.

Activity on Community Helpers by preschoolers

A society comprises diverse people and professionals. Each member of the community play a significant role contributing towards the success and well-being of the society.

To understand and to respect the significance of each Community Helper, “SHOW AND TELL” Competition was organized on January 30, 2023’ for the youngsters of Grade L.K.G

The little Community Helpers wore beautiful dresses of Doctor, Nurse, Policeman Fruit seller, Washerman etc.

They hold their tools and demonstrated their role in an interactive manner.

Through this presentation students were able to learn the importance of community helpers and their impact in our life.

Organic Kitchen Garden by MMPians

To inculcate the values of donation to poor and needy ones and to create awareness about organic kitchens, an initiative was taken up by students of class V TO IX in the school premises under SDG 2 (ZERO HUNGER).

The beautiful kitchen garden owing to the benefits of homegrown food was given an industrious effort. They planted seeds of vegetables promising themselves to take care with utmost efforts. After harvesting the ripped vegetables, they would collect them and donate them to the needy ones and those suffering from malnutrition and other health issues. While doing so, they learned the types of seeds, their growth period and types of suitable care needed.

VISIT TO ROTI BANK

"Alone we can do a little, together we can do so much”

Students of classes III to VIII visited Roti Bank of Prashant Vihar on Friday, 27th January 2023, under the project SDG-2 Zero Hunger. Students brought freshly made chapatis from their homes and distributed them among underprivileged and poor people. They also interacted with some kids suffering from Malnutrition and understood the importance of food-the basic necessity and how the lack of food is affecting young generation.

This generous initiative motivated students to help the deprived ones and step up to eliminate hunger.

MMpians at Live Pariksha Pe Charcha 2023

It was indeed a wonderful privilege for MMPians to participate in the live Pariksha Pe Charcha 2023 event on January 27, 2023, at the Talkatora Stadium in New Delhi.

The students gained great experience and were motivated by their personal encounter with Prime Minister Shri Narender Modi. The PM addressed a variety of issues pertaining to students' lives throughout his interaction. These key aspects were the teacher-student relationship's ability to allay pupils' concerns when dealing with challenging subjects. He also discussed how each student's unique talent should be valued and supported. In addition, the honorable Prime Minister gave helpful advice on how to take board and entrance exams without stress and tension. He further briefed about the major advantage of NEP addressing the multidisciplinary domains. He cautioned against being addicted to gadgets that lead to distraction.
